Do-it-Yourself Roof, Is it Advisable? Some Tips and Guidelines

However ask any of them, installing roofing systems or repairing them is an unexciting and trying task, but someone has actually got to do it. pertains to home protection versus nature's aspects, the roofing system is one of the most essential elements. A roofing with a leakage or a hole can cause permanent and countless damage and damage to your furniture and home appliances and don't forget your carpeting and paint, all of these in simply a matter of a short time.

The roofing of your house is an essential part of your home; they supply defense from the rain, snow, sleet, hail, and the sun's light and heat. Typically, a roof consists of the roof material utilized for the main cover, the frame where the will be attached, and other elements and parts. Building or repairing a roof can be really easy or really complex job, this will depend on the design and finish of your roof.

Yes it's more affordable when you slash the labor expenses but if you don't have the needed skills and understand how, it may simply cost you more in the end. Take a deep good appearance on your skills, tools and the time you can pay for, a roof needs to be ended up right away, you don't want your home exposed to extreme weather conditions and to burglars. Building or fixing a roof needs special tools, you can purchase some however that would be impractical, you might likewise rent them but if you damage them you'll still have to pay for them, keep in mind if your not familiar with the tools do not utilize them or at least be mindful.

You are using hazardous tools and you might hurt yourself, this is particularly thought about when doing roofs given that your high above the ground. Be client when building or fixing the roof. Make sure that when you work on the roofing, it is water not slippery and totally free, clean up scraps and dirt so as not to slip on them. Building something by yourself offers terrific pride and joy after its completion, however take everything into factor to consider for your own sake. Because you have simply provided a roofing for your household, when you have actually done your roof you could stand back and admire it.

Flat Roofs

Flat roofings are a great method to keep a structure safe from water. Knowing precisely what to do with a flat roofing will ensure you have a working roofing system that will last a long time.

may look good, and are really common, flat roofs do require routine upkeep and comprehensive repair in order to effectively prevent water seepage. correctly, you'll enjoy with your flat roofing for a long time.

Flat roofs aren't as popular and/or attractive as its more recent counterparts, such as tile, slate, or copper roofings. They are just as important and require even more attention. In order to avoid getting rid of money on short-term repair work, you should know precisely how flat roofing system systems are designed, the numerous kinds of flat roofings that are available, and the value of routine inspection and upkeep.

A flat roofing system works by supplying a water resistant membrane over a structure. It includes one or more layers of hydrophobic materials that is placed over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is generally placed in between roofing system membrane.

Flashing, or thin strips of material such as copper, converge with the membrane and the other building elements to avoid water seepage. The water is then directed to drains, downspouts, and gutters by the roofing's minor pitch.

There are 4 most typical types of flat roofing systems. Noted in order of increasing durability and cost,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, built-up or multiple-ply, and flat-seamed metal. They can vary an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roof that is used over and existing roof, to $20 per square foot or more for new metal roofings.

Used because the 1890s, asphalt roll roof usually includes one layer of asphalt-saturated natural or fiberglass base felts that are used over roof fel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and typically covered with a granular mineral surface area. The seams are generally covered over with a roofing substance. It can last about 10 years.

Single-ply membrane roof is the newest kind of roofing product. It is typically used to change multiple-ply roofings. 10 to 12 year service warranties are common, but correct setup is important and maintenance is still required.

Multiple-ply or built-up roofing, likewise referred to as BUR, is made of overlapping rolls of saturated or covered felts or mats that are sprinkled with layers of bitumen and emerged with a granular roof ballast, tile, or sheet pavers that are used to secure the hidden products from the weather condition. BURs are designed to last 10 to 30 years, which depends on the products utilized.

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a covering of asphalt or coal tar. Since the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es examining and maintaining the seams of the roofing difficult.

Last but not least, flat-seamed roofing systems have been used given that the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last lots of decades depending upon the quality of the exposure, upkeep, and material to the elements.

Galvanized metal does require routine painting in order to avoid deterioration and split seams require to be resoldered. Other metal surface areas, such as copper, can become pitted and pinholed from acid raid and generally needs changing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less-steel are preferred as lasting flat roofs.
